When should I spray kaolin clay?
It is important to build up a proper covering of clay on your trees or it will not be effective. Spraying at least 3 times, each application a week apart, after initial petal fall is recommended. A sprayed tree will be coated my a thin white film of clay particles.

When should you spray your surround?
APPLICATION INSTRUCTIONS Apply 2 sprays 7 days apart before expected infestation or first detection of infestation. Continue applications every 7-14 days during egg lay period. Sunburn and heat stress See I D.
What is the difference between kaolin clay and bentonite clay?
The key difference between kaolin and bentonite clay is that the kaolin clay forms as a result of weathering of aluminium silicate minerals such as feldspar whereas the bentonite clay forms from volcanic ash in the presence of water. Kaolin refers to a mineral that is rich with kaolinite.
Is white clay good for plants?
Every leaf and stem must be coated with a light layer of white clay as a crop protectant. This will leave your plants looking dusty, but this can be a benefit. The light dusting of clay particles not only protects your plants against pests, but it also provides some protection from very harsh sunlight.
Is Surround WP safe?
Results from contact and feeding studies demonstrate that kaolin is nontoxic to honeybees. Therefore, when used as labeled Surround WP Crop Protectant is not likely to result in adverse effects to fish or wildlife resources.
Does Surround WP work?
Surround WP is an effective OMRI listed crop protectant. The white barrier not only repels pests, it causes irritation, confusion, and is an obstacle for feeding and egg-laying.
How much kaolin clay to mix for plants?
The following information will help with mixing Kaolin clay for plants (or follow manufacturer’s instructions): Mix 1 quart (1 L.) of Kaolin clay (Surround) and 1 tablespoon (15 ml.) liquid soap with 2 gallons (7.5 L.) of water.
How often to apply kaolin clay for insect control?
Mix 1 quart (1 L.) of Kaolin clay (Surround) and 1 tablespoon (15 ml.) liquid soap with 2 gallons (7.5 L.) of water. Reapply Kaolin clay for plants every 7 to 21 days for at least four weeks. Kaolin clay insect control should occur within three applications as long as sufficient and uniform spray has been achieved.
How to get rid of grasshoppers with kaolin clay?
The white mineral film left on the leaves and fruit repels hard-to-control insect pests such as grasshoppers and should help repel birds. Here’s my recipe: Mix 1 quart of kaolin clay and 1 tablespoon of liquid soap with 2 gallons of water, or follow label directions. Spray the plants thoroughly.
